What Makes a Battery Great in Cold Weather?
LiFePO4 batteries maintain up to 95% capacity at temperatures as low as -20°C, delivering 800+ CCA for reliable starts. In cold weather, traditional lead-acid batteries suffer from reduced chemical reactions, causing a drop in cranking power. LiFePO4’s stable chemistry resists freezing, and unlike lead-acid, it won’t suffer from sulfation, giving it a much longer lifespan—up to 10 years.
AGM batteries also have some advantages, like sealing the electrolytes to prevent stratification, but they still struggle to retain CCA at freezing temperatures compared to LiFePO4. How Do You Select the Right Size and Fit?
To choose the right battery, match the BCI group size and CCA to your vehicle’s OEM specifications. For imports, compact Groups 35 or 51 are typically used, while domestics often require Group H8. Diesel vehicles, which require higher CCA ratings, generally use Group 49 (900+ CCA).

What Maintenance Ensures Longevity in Freezes?
Regular maintenance, such as monthly charging and insulation of terminals, ensures maximum CCA retention during winter months. AGM and LiFePO4 batteries do not require watering, and a clean battery terminal will prevent corrosion that can lead to voltage loss.
For extreme cold, parking in a heated garage can extend battery life by up to 20%.
